Output 0e869106f42ba3e581842b3614c2a867c9d59661f5268d8f2103c661a55f105d:0

value
506688
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d966f66f5ef4116e550188c36395f76e5dabc38 OP_EQUALVERIFY OP_CHECKSIG
address
1DueVU4axCWNkUzMquEyzHcLWHKBBCn6DN
transaction
0e869106f42ba3e581842b3614c2a867c9d59661f5268d8f2103c661a55f105d
spent
true